Thinkerbell moved into very swish new Sydney offices in August last year and now the agency that was founded in 2017 by Adam Ferrier, Jim Ingram and Ben Couzens “is sprinkling ‘measured magic’ in the land of the long white cloud as it officially opens the doors to its New Zealand office”. Thinkerbell also has an office in Melbourne and 150+ people.
The new Aotearoa office is based in Tāmaki Makaurau’s Greys Avenue and spearheaded by co-founders, Luke Farmer, Amy Frengley, and Regan Grafton, who bring with them extensive industry experience and a passion for putting creatively distinctive, hard-working work out into the world.
Luke Farmer has become Thinkerbell Aotearoa’s managing director & co-founder, adding his experience across some of New Zealand’s most effective campaigns, with the Effie Awards to prove it, to its expertise.

Amy Frengley, who has spent the better part of twenty years leading strategic teams and projects across the UK, Middle East & New Zealand, joins the Thinkerbell Aotearoa fold as chief brand thinker & co-founder.

Regan Grafton, an experienced leader with a proven ability to produce award winning creative work that delivers, has come onboard as chief tinker & co-founder

Group chief executive officer, Margie Reid, and chief thinker, Adam Ferrier, are working closely with their New Zealand team.
